The Baltimore, MD → New Columbia, PA Corridor

The Baltimore, MD to New Columbia, PA freight corridor spans approximately 131 miles. Baltimore's corporate and business landscape centers on its downtown Inner Harbor area, driven by conventions, tourism, healthcare, education, and logistics, with the Baltimore Convention Center as a primary economic catalyst hosting over 125 events annually and generating substa. For a roughly 131-mile move, this is typically a solo-day-cab run rather than a team lane, with the practical route usually following I-95 or I-83 and then PA arterials rather than any mountain pass or border crossing.[11][18]

Typical cargo on this lane includes automobiles / light trucks, paper / paperboard, ferrous scrap, food products. Baltimore's dominant shipping industries are education, healthcare, logistics, tourism.

Volumes on this Baltimore-to-central Pennsylvania corridor are usually steadier than highly seasonal agricultural lanes, with a modest summer construction-related lift and some late-fall retail replenishment movement; Baltimore and Pennsylvania freight profiles both show strong flows in mixed freight, food, minerals, and industrial materials.[8][18] This is a short-haul, heavily competed mid-Atlantic lane where backhaul options and nearby warehouse networks keep pricing disciplined, especially for dry van and flatbed freight tied to the Baltimore and Pennsylvania freight bases.[11][18]

Does this lane usually move as a port drayage-adjacent short haul or as a normal regional truckload move?

Usually as a normal regional truckload move, but shipments tied to the Port of Baltimore or nearby distribution centers can behave like drayage-adjacent freight because Baltimore’s cargo mix includes autos, paper products, scrap, and other high-volume industrial commodities.[8][10]
